Challenges of Fire Water Supply

Fire-fighting systems require adequate water availability and water pressure throughout the protected area. A pump that is improperly sized will either not meet the necessary flow rate, be inefficient, or make the system testing and maintenance more challenging. Likewise, other fire-protection elements, such as connected hydrants, may be affected by inadequate sizing.

Finding the Right Hydrant Pump

An appropriate hydrant pump is determined by the fire-protection network hydraulic needs. The pump should be able to provide the necessary water flow and pressure to the connected hydrant system for the conditions as set out in the system design.

Considerations shall include: Building size, number and location of hydrants, water storage, pipe network, building operating environment, applicable fire safety standards. It is crucial that the system is capable of functioning when required through professional design, installation, testing, inspection and planned maintenance.

The Role of Hydrant Pumps in Fire Safety

Hydrant pumps are a valuable part of systems in which water is required to be pumped under pressure to fire hydrants in case of emergency. They can assist in pumping from a designated water source in from through the fire-protection network for appropriate firefighting equipment to receive proper water supply.

For large buildings and industrial facilities, having a reliable fire-water pumping system is especially crucial because the system might be required to pump water to several hydrants or long distances. Frequent testing and maintenance can help detect potential problems well in advance of when the equipment is needed in case of an emergency.

Key Features of Hydrant Pumps

Hydrant pump systems may be electric or diesel driven pump types based on project needs and applicable Fire-protection design. They may contain pumps, motors, control panels, pressure gauges, valves, couplings, base frames and any related piping connections. It is dependent on the hydraulic design and facility requirements.

Some of the factors that need to be taken into account are flow rate, pressure, motor capacity, pump construction, control arrangements, accessibility and compatibility with the fire-water network. Equipment should be installed in accordance with the approved system design, manufacturer's recommendations and applicable safety requirements.
